Knowing about code switching is important - particularly understanding how, like so many other things ✌️regular people ✌️ barely notice, it disproportionally negatively affects minorities.

- and no, it's not just ethnic/linguistic minorities, either; as Niba mentions, the way we speak is strongly connected to identity, so anyone whose identity doesn't Conform™️ is going to have an additional mental load from code switching.
